From 8ccef0df54642f0f72f922d8aa57e8b290e31671 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Alan Stern Date: Thu, 21 Jun 2007 16:26:46 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] USB: Fix off-by-1 error in the scatter-gather library The loop in usb_sg_wait() is structured in a way that makes it hard to tell, when the loop exits, whether or not the last URB submission succeeded. This patch (as928) changes it from a "for" loop to a "while" loop and keeps "i" always equal to the number of successful submissions. This fixes an off-by-one error which can show up when the first URB submission fails. The patch also removes a couple of lines that initialize fields which don't need to be initialized.
